Hi I have been using a perl script to run some random links but I would like to use Php I have a script to do it but I need to change it a bit. The problem I have is I would like to be able to use random_url.php?jokes random_urlphp?stories etc where jokes and stories are flatfile databases my problem is how to tell the script to use the databases
what do I need to instead of database so it will know which file to pick in perl I used $ENV{'QUERY_STRING'} but this does not work so what is the php version
change it so the query string is something like random_url.php?db=stories, then use $random_url_file = '/home/htdocs/users/mysite/mysite.com/'.$_GET['db'];
